  3. 10. Jan. 2020 · Cathy Crawford LaLonde, daughter of Hollywood actress Joan Crawford, passed away peacefully January 10, 2020 in her home at the age of 72 after a long battle with lung cancer. She was the daughter of Academy Award winning actress, Joan Crawford and Pepsi-Cola Co. CEO Alfred Steele. Born in Dyersburg, Tennessee on January 13, 1947, Cathy and her twin sister Cynthia, were adopted by Miss ...

  7. 14. Jan. 2020 · LaLonde and her twin sister, Cynthia, were adopted by Academy Award-winning actress Joan Crawford and Pepsi-Cola Co. CEO Alfred Steele in 1947, soon after their biological mother’s death. She grew up in Brentwood, California, and attended Vernon Court Junior College and then the Fashion Institute of Technology before marrying in 1968, according to her obituary.
